Noun
achira (uncountable)
- Canna edulis, a variety of arrowroot: the canna lily, the seeds of which yield a purple dye.
- The edible rhizome of this plant.
- 1989, Lost Crops of the Incas, page 27:
- In much of this area achira is a market vegetable, but only in Peru and southern Ecuador is it a substantial crop.
